What are some common challenges faced by acoustic engineers (AKG) when working on audio product development?

Acoustic engineers often face challenges balancing audio quality with product design constraints, such as size, weight, and cost. Collaborating closely with industrial designers, electrical engineers, and marketing teams is essential to ensure the final product meets both technical specifications and user expectations. Additionally, acoustic engineers must stay updated on the latest audio technologies and materials to innovate and solve unique sound quality issues. Managing tight project timelines and coordinating across multidisciplinary teams can also be demanding but rewarding.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an AKG (Audio Engineer), and why are they important?

To thrive as an audio engineer, you need a solid understanding of acoustics, audio signal flow, and recording or mixing techniques, typically supported by a degree or certification in audio engineering or a related field. Familiarity with digital audio workstations (DAWs), microphones, mixing consoles, and audio processing software is crucial. Excellent attention to detail, creative problem-solving, and strong communication skills help you work effectively with artists and production teams. These skills ensure high-quality sound production and efficient collaboration in both studio and live settings.

What You’ll Do:

The Mainline welder is responsible for performing high-quality welding on primarily structural components along the main production line. This role ensures that all welds meet engineering specifications, quality standards, and safety requirements to support the integrity and functionality of finished products

  • Perform welding on mainline assemblies such as frames, chassis, and structural components
  • Read and interpret blueprints, welding symbols, and work instructions
  • Set up and operate welding equipment
  • Ensure weld quality meets company and industry standards
  • Inspect competed welds for accuracy, strength, and defects
  • Maintain proper weld specifications, including bead size, penetration, and alignment
  • Work efficiently to meet production schedules and task times
  • Collaborate with team members, inspectors, and supervisors to resolve issues
  • Perform routine equipment maintenance and troubleshooting
